3 Components of Every Habit:

  1. The Cue
  2. The Habit Itself
  3. The Reward

Steps to Create and Sustain a Habit:

  1. Make a list of the habits you’d most like to create
  2. Limit yourself to one habit at a time
  3. Find a cue that will work for you
  4. Start small
  5. Build your habit
  6. Reward yourself
  7. Be persistent
